Whilst many grants are for capital expenditure – furniture, equipment etc – we also support different programs around Epping that offer opportunities to diverse sections of the community.

Four recent examples are:

  • Community Wheels – this Parramatta not-for-profit organisation applied to run a workshop in Epping on cyber security for seniors. This was a popular session run in July at the Epping Rotary hall, and full of practical advice on staying safe online.
  • KidsXpress – a not-for-profit group that focuses on parenting help, they applied to run two workshops for locals at Eastwood library. They were very popular with parents and carers, offering practical information on helping children’s emotional wellbeing, and learning through play.
  • Boat Building – Concord Ryde Sailing Club applied for help to run a wooden boat-building course over winter. This targets young people needing guidance and mentoring and channels their energy into learning practical skills and achievements. The first boat was ‘turned over’ in June and will be ready to sail in Spring.
  • Indian Seniors Group – this active club of older Indian residents meet monthly at the Epping Seniors Centre, as well as undertaking outings. It seeks to bring seniors together for important social connection. The club applied for annual sponsorship to help defray a wide range of costs of operating.

Community Bank Epping, as a franchisee of Bendigo Bank, has a commitment to support the Epping district through a substantial range of community grants and sponsorship each year. As a Community Bank, this is a key element of our mission and to date, the bank has given more than $2.7m worth of support to community activities.  You can read more about our most recent grants here.
